Firefighters have rescued two people who became stuck on a big wheel.
The stricken pair were found on the 33.5m-high (110ft) observation wheel in Alexandra Gardens near Goswell Road, Windsor, on Tuesday evening.
Royal Berkshire Fire and Rescue Service said crews were sent after a call from Thames Valley Police shortly before 22:00 BST and brought the pair down by powering the wheel.
The attraction, offering views of The River Thames and Windsor Castle, has gondolas for up to six passengers and takes about 10 minutes to go round.
It makes its final trip each night at 21:00 and opened in the public garden in March and is expected to run until early September.
